Abstract

In a geared motor, a worm wheel, an O-ring, a transmission plate and an output gear are installed to a support shaft. The O-ring is placed in an inner space of a receiving through hole of the transmission plate, through which the support shaft is received. Grease is applied to an outer peripheral surface of the support shaft. A grease relief passage, which relieves the grease, extends between the output gear and the transmission plate.
